Ribosomal protein L7a pseudogene 77 (RPL7AP77) is a human pseudogene located on chromosome 7[3][8][4]. As a pseudogene, it is a DNA sequence that closely resembles the functional ribosomal protein L7a gene but has lost the ability to code for a protein, often due to mutations or lack of necessary regulatory elements[10]. Pseudogenes in general may have regulatory functions in gene expression via RNA-mediated mechanisms but do not encode functional proteins and are not conventional drug or therapeutic targets[6][10]. There is no evidence of physiological function, disease association, or drug interaction for RPL7AP77 as of current genome annotation[3][4][8][9]. RPL7AP77 should not be considered a therapeutic target; it is a noncoding pseudogene with no well-described biological function, clinical relevance, or drug interactions.[3][10]
